What is Ferric Phosphate?

Ferric phosphate is a chemical compound often used as an active ingredient in various pest control products. It is primarily employed in the management of slugs and snails in gardens and agricultural settings. Unlike traditional pesticides, ferric phosphate is considered less toxic to non-target organisms, which raises questions about its safety for wildlife, particularly frogs and other amphibians.

Understanding the Toxicity of Ferric Phosphate

Ferric phosphate works by disrupting the digestive system of slugs and snails. When ingested, it reacts in their stomachs, leading to a cessation of feeding and ultimately resulting in death. However, its mode of action is not directly harmful to amphibians like frogs. In fact, ferric phosphate is often touted as being safer for pets and wildlife compared to other chemical pesticides.

Impact on Frogs and Other Amphibians

Research indicates that ferric phosphate does not pose a significant risk to frogs or their habitats when used according to label instructions. Frogs are not the intended target of ferric phosphate, and they are less likely to ingest it in significant amounts. However, it is always essential to consider the broader ecological implications of any pest control method.

1. Indirect Effects: While ferric phosphate may not directly kill frogs, its use could have indirect effects on their environment. If the slugs and snails that frogs might prey on are eliminated, this could disrupt the food chain, affecting frog populations over time.

2. Habitat Considerations: The application of any chemical product can alter the habitat, especially if used excessively or improperly. Maintaining a balanced ecosystem is crucial for the survival of amphibians, which are already facing challenges from habitat loss and pollution.

Best Practices for Using Ferric Phosphate

To minimize any potential risks to frogs and other wildlife, consider the following best practices when using ferric phosphate:

– Follow Label Instructions: Always adhere to the recommended application rates and methods provided by the manufacturer.
– Targeted Application: Apply ferric phosphate directly to areas where slugs and snails are prevalent, minimizing exposure to surrounding vegetation and wildlife.
– Timing: Use ferric phosphate during dry conditions, as wet conditions can wash the product away, reducing its effectiveness and increasing potential runoff into water bodies.
– Monitor Wildlife: Keep an eye on local wildlife populations, especially amphibians, to observe any changes in behavior or population dynamics.

Alternatives to Ferric Phosphate

If you are concerned about the impact of ferric phosphate on frogs and other wildlife, there are several alternative pest control methods you can consider:

– Handpicking: For small gardens, manually removing slugs and snails can be effective.
– Natural Predators: Encourage natural predators, such as birds and beneficial insects, to help control pest populations.
– Barriers: Use physical barriers, like copper tape or diatomaceous earth, to deter slugs and snails from reaching plants.
